Was Mona Lisa Leonardo da Vinci’s disguised self-portrait? (New Kerala)(leonardo da vinci,leonardo da vinci paintings)

Leonardo is laid at Amboise castle, in the Loire valley, where he died in 1519, aged 67. The team from Italy’s National Committee for Cultural Heritage, a leading association of scientists and art historians, wants to exhume the remains of the great painter to be able to throw new light on his most famous work, reports The Times. Mona Lisa’s true identity has been a mystery for ages, with speculation ranging from Leonardo’s mother to Lisa Gherardini, the wife of a Florentine merchant. We know that Mona Lisa was a specific person, she existed and it’s her portrait. If Leonardo heard about all this, he’d have a good chuckle.
